Guys anyone here encountered the CHECK ENGINE warning? Any idea whats causing this?
Sent from my SM-N960F using Tapatalk
You will need to use an ODB2 scanner to see the actual error. A check engine warning can be anything, e.g. O2 sensor malfunction, loose fuel cap, mass airflow sensor error, etc.
Best to bring you car to a nearby casa or ask someone with an ODB2 scanner to check the actual error.
A loose fuel cap can trigger the check engine warning. Make sure the fuel cap is properly closed by turning it clockwise with a couple of clicks. If the warning still persists, then you definitely need to use the ODB2 scanner.
